A multi-directional multi-stable device: Modeling, experiment verification and applications

Tao Yang et al.

Summary: The multi-stable vibration energy harvester based on spring-mass system has attracted widespread attention due to its advantages of low natural frequency, simple structure, and high output power. By using a link mechanism to improve the bistable oscillator, a multi-directional multi-stable device has been proposed, which can generate large amplitude response at ultra-low frequencies and enable motion throughout all equilibrium positions. Both theoretical and experimental data support the efficiency of the designed prototype for energy harvesting from ultra-low frequency vibration sources.

A collision impact based energy harvester using piezoelectric polyline beams with electret coupling

Jianan Pan et al.

Summary: This study introduces a hybrid energy harvester design to broaden the working bandwidth of vibration energy harvesting by utilizing coupling and collision effects between two piezoelectric polyline beams. The results demonstrate that the proposed harvester, consisting of two polyline beams, achieves a broader bandwidth and can generate an output power of 69.1 mu W under specific excitation conditions. Parameter analysis and theoretical studies further support the effectiveness of the design in extending the working bandwidth.

Development of a novel non-contact piezoelectric wind energy harvester excited by vortex-induced vibration

Shuyun Wang et al.

Summary: By utilizing a novel non-contact vortex-induced vibration-based piezoelectric wind energy harvester, the reliability and environmental adaptability have been enhanced. Through optimization of design and experimental validation, the maximum output power reached 1.438 mW and it can effectively operate within a wide wind speed range. With an increase in wind speed, enhancing transducer mass and decreasing shell mass can improve wind speed bandwidth, vibration displacement and output voltage.

On the local/nonlocal piezoelectric nanobeams: Vibration, buckling, and energy harvesting

Ali Naderi et al.

Summary: In this study, the vibration, buckling, and energy harvesting of piezoelectric nanobeams are investigated using a paradox-free nonlocal theory called two-phase local/nonlocal elasticity. The exact solution and a numerical solution are obtained using the governing equations derived from the two-phase elasticity and Hamilton's principle. A comparison study with common differential nonlocal elasticity shows that differential nonlocal theory is incompetent for reliable results in studying piezoelectric-based materials. This study suggests using other nonlocal theories like two-phase local/nonlocal elasticity for analyzing the mechanics of piezoelectric nanostructures.
